Getting into Fidmfashion Institute Of Design And Merchandising Los Angeles Campus is moderately difficult. Fidmfashion Institute Of Design And Merchandising Los Angeles Campus evaluates applicants carefully based on multiple criteria to decide who to admit, and who to deny.
In 2021, Fidmfashion Institute Of Design And Merchandising Los Angeles Campus accepted 38% of all applicants, about 662 from the 1,733 applicants.
Schools that are moderately difficult to get into, like Fidmfashion Institute Of Design And Merchandising Los Angeles Campus, accept fewer than 85% of all applicants. At least 75% of all admitted students have GPAs in the top 50% of their high school class and scored over 1010 on the SAT or over 18 on the ACT. Admissions to Art/design programs require portfolio submission; business/marketing majors require projects; most transfer acceptances require portfolio submission. is program moderately difficult.
Transfer student admissions is moderately difficult.

About GPAs
Your high school grade point average (GPA) is a number that reflects your high school academic performance. A weighted GPA or an unweighted GPA are the two possible GPA scores considered by colleges.
An unweighted GPA is an average of your scores from each class on a four-point scale. Unweighted GPAs range from 4.0 to under 1.0. A weighted GPA considers your average grade and the difficulty of your classes. A weighted GPA boosts your average by adding extra points for honors or Advanced Placement courses.
